    Lifting points on titlist, easy repair?

    Lifting points As a cuemaker, my first thought was pass. If I had to do it, first thing you have to do is get an adhesive completely under the points. My biggest concern is if it is this beat, what else are you going to find. How sound is the wood.

    Chinese CNC

    Chinese Some questions you should ask before buying. Who repairs the machine when it breaks. Who supports the software. Rolled or ground ballscrews. Mechanical resolution does not equal actual accuracy or repeatabiltiy. Are the axis square to each other, especially when they put it in a...
